Sexual harassment
The University does not tolerate sexual harassment in any form in the workplace or during studies. Persons with management responsibilities are obliged to do everything in their power to ensure that no one is sexually harassed within their sphere of influence.

Hate Speech
In the event of hate speech, university members can seek help directly from the Equal Opportunities Department. In addition, a low-threshold reporting tool is now available. The aim of this service is to better identify who is affected by hate speech at the University of Bern and in what form.
